Output 2ef50e52ef9b184aa014e00b2209ec364b3c787e06c00b9f86e9e4a6267205fa:1

value
511291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 045011267a0b451bd20ebff07e832f9f732c94c3 OP_EQUAL
address
325pYTpoZYKAp9LFX1ZfypxszJs3ZawZ2r
transaction
2ef50e52ef9b184aa014e00b2209ec364b3c787e06c00b9f86e9e4a6267205fa
spent
true